About the role

Join a brand new, motivated team of four to develop algorithms that generate Tours users can take as templates for their outdoor adventures. With our extensive utilization of user-generated content, we extract and distill the knowledge of the outdoor community to create these templates algorithmically. We’re leading the field with our novel approach and with your help we’ll take it to the next level.

Do you like to submerge yourself in difficult problems (and this is really difficult, we promise) and find simple and elegant solutions? Can’t wait to prototype and benchmark them with alternative solutions? Are you not content until you’ve implemented an idea and shipped it to users? If this sounds like you then you’ll thrive in our team.

In this role, your work will be central to helping millions of people find an unforgettable adventure in the great outdoors. This is a full-time (40hrs/week) role and can be done from any location within the UTC-1 to UTC+3 timezone.

What you’ll do

  • Analyze and visualize internal and external (geospatial) data to derive insights and opportunities
  • Discuss, exchange, evaluate, and challenge ideas with your teammates
  • Devise, prototype, and systematically evaluate data solutions and algorithms
  • Work on data problems that cannot be solved using traditional data science and machine learning techniques
  • Contribute towards turning proof of concepts into well-crafted and tested production code
  • Develop short and long-term roadmaps with your team

Curious about how we work?

  • Core Communication time between 10 am - 3 pm (Berlin Time). We know people have different lifestyles, which is why we have flexible working hours with core time for synchronous interaction. You can organize your workday in the way that best suits you, your family, and your needs.
  • We work on a project basis in cross functional teams to ensure that we collaborate on our goals, move forward smoothly with open lines of communication, and achieve results as a team.
  • Every Monday morning, we have a whole-company presentation where you hear about projects across the business, inspire each other, and share great work.
  • We connect in-person at three whole-company gatherings each year in beautiful locations. You can check out this playlist to find out more about how we stay close while being remote.
  • We use tools like Trello, Slack, Miro, Zoom, and Google Drive on a daily basis to stay connected, collaborate easily, and manage projects.
